Color Meaning and Usage

A warm red tone, #DC414E has RGB (220, 65, 78) and HSL (355°, 69%, 56%). Known for evoking warmth and passion, this red-orange hue is frequently chosen for fintech and productivity apps. Lighter variations like #FFFFFF create softer gradients.

The complementary color of #DC414E is #41DCCF, creating high-contrast pairings. For softer combinations, try analogous colors like #DC419C.
